White House: Iran Faces Severe Economic Pressure
Washington (ANTARA) - Iran is currently facing the most severe economic pressure that a country can experience, said White House National Economic Council Director Kevin Hassett. “Iran is facing economic pressure that is nearly at the maximum limit that a country can endure,” Hassett said in an interview with CNBC on Monday (11/5). He added that Iranian negotiators want to reach an agreement with the United States as soon as possible because the country’s economy is said to be approaching collapse. Last week, US President Donald Trump said he hopes Iran’s financial system will collapse because he believes it would be a victory for the US. Previously, on 16 April, US Secretary of Defense Pete Hegseth said the Treasury Department launched the “Economic Fury” operation against Iran to maximise economic pressure on the country. US Secretary of the Treasury Scott Bessent also said the government will continue to implement the maximum economic pressure policy against Iran.
